Bloomberg Surveillance TV: September 26, 2024

View descriptionShare

 -Evan Brown, UBS Asset Management Portfolio Manager-Jay Bryson, Wells Fargo Chief Economist-Kelsey Berro, JPMorgan Asset Management Fixed Income Portfolio Manager
Evan Brown of UBS thinks the bar is "very low" for the Fed to keep doing 50bps cuts. JPMorgan's Kelsey Berro thinks the Fed has justification to "cut 100 to 150 basis points just on the improvement of inflation". Jay Bryson of Wells Fargo reacts to US weekly jobless claims, saying he sees a 30% to 35% risk of recession in the next 12 months.
